Did you know… The youth unemployment rate is 9 times higher than the national average!? People under the age of 18 make up 26% of the population and spend over 170 billion dollars per year!? The llinois 2010 budget cut scholarship funds by 48.77%, cut mentoring funds by 83.9%, cut delinquency prevention/intervention services by 43.8% & cut homeless youth services by 22.2%!? The problem is that current government equations unjustly under-fund and under-serve youth. In 1984 there were 40000 summer jobs available to teens in Chicago, in 2005 only 11000 jobs were available 31000 teens applied for them. Illinois is ranked 49 out of 50 states in school funding, using the property tax system, which guarantees that students from more affluent communities receive more funding for their schools than students in low-income, historically underserved communities. This video was created by interns in the Enlace Summer Youth Internship program to show the benefits of youth employment and the importance of government support for youth employment programs.
